Transformative Technological and Market Shifts in Diagnostic Ultrasound

The diagnostic ultrasound market is experiencing a paradigm shift driven by breakthroughs in artificial intelligence-powered image analysis, enhanced portability, and advanced display technologies. Manufacturers are integrating deep learning algorithms to automate measurements, detect anatomical anomalies, and provide real-time decision support, fundamentally changing how clinicians interact with imaging data. Simultaneously, the demand for handheld systems has surged, enabling point-of-care ultrasound (POCUS) programs in emergency medicine, critical care, and remote health settings. As a result, the traditional reliance on cart-based systems is evolving into a hybrid ecosystem of compact and flexible devices.

Beyond hardware, software ecosystems are becoming foundational. Cloud-based data management platforms facilitate seamless sharing of volumetric and Doppler studies across multidisciplinary teams, while cybersecurity measures are strengthening to protect patient data. These transformative trends are converging to redefine competitive benchmarks: users now expect high-resolution 4D imaging, AI-driven diagnostic tools, and seamless interoperability within hospital networks. In this dynamic context, companies that pioneer integrated solutions will lead market expansion and clinical adoption.

Assessing the 2025 US Tariffs: Cumulative Impact on Diagnostic Ultrasound Devices

The introduction of new tariffs by the United States in 2025 has intensified the focus on supply-chain resilience and cost optimization. Manufacturers importing key components or finished devices are adjusting sourcing strategies to mitigate the impact of increased duties. Some vendors have shifted production to tariff-exempt territories or diversified supplier bases to maintain competitive pricing. In parallel, end users are exploring refurbishment programs and subscription-based service models to offset higher upfront equipment costs.

Hospitals and imaging centers are renegotiating procurement contracts, prioritizing total cost of ownership over sticker price. Extended service agreements and remote maintenance solutions are gaining traction as buyers seek predictable lifecycle expenses. While short-term pricing pressures may slow adoption of cutting-edge systems, the long-term effect is likely to spur innovation in cost-effective design and modular architectures. These adaptations will shape strategic alliances, drive regional manufacturing hubs, and redefine value propositions in the post-tariff environment.

Key Segmentation Insights Shaping the Ultrasound Device Market

Analyzing the market through multiple lenses reveals nuanced growth trajectories and areas for innovation. When viewed by device portability, larger institutions continue to invest in cart- and trolley-based ultrasound units for comprehensive diagnostic capabilities, while ambulatory care and remote clinics increasingly adopt compact and handheld devices to extend services beyond hospital walls. Stationary systems still hold a vital role in high-volume radiology departments, providing robust performance for advanced modalities.

By application area, cardiac imaging remains a core driver of ultrasound utilization, spanning adult and pediatric cardiology as well as echocardiography protocols. In obstetrics and gynecology, demand centers on fetal monitoring and gynecological imaging, where high-resolution probes and specialized software improve prenatal outcomes. Orthopedic practices leverage joint and musculoskeletal imaging to aid minimally invasive procedures, and radiology teams continue to expand abdominal and breast imaging services. Urology units rely on prostate and renal ultrasound for accurate diagnosis and treatment planning.

Display technology is evolving rapidly. Two-dimensional imaging persists for routine assessments, but three-dimensional volume imaging and four-dimensional real-time volume imaging are gaining clinical acceptance. Doppler modalities-both color and spectral-are now essential for vascular and perfusion studies, with advanced beamforming techniques enhancing sensitivity.

System portability classifications into hand-carried and fully mobile units reveal divergent usage models: hand-carried devices excel in bedside and field scenarios, while mobile solutions maintain a balance of power and transportability. End-user segmentation highlights hospitals-both general and specialty facilities-as primary purchasers, complemented by diagnostic imaging centers, ambulatory care settings, and research institutes driving clinical and academic applications.

Technology platforms-from analog to digital and hybrid designs-offer different trade-offs in image quality, cost, and integration. Component analysis underscores the importance of display systems, imaging software, and transducer arrays, with convex, linear, and phased-array probes serving critical roles across examinations. Data management applications and advanced imaging software are increasingly embedded to support clinical workflows and interoperability.

Regional Dynamics Influencing Market Growth in Americas, EMEA, and Asia-Pacific

Geographic factors significantly influence market dynamics. In the Americas, strong healthcare infrastructure and widespread adoption of advanced imaging technologies underpin steady demand for both high-end systems and affordable portable units. Insurers and government programs in North America encourage preventive diagnostics, bolstering point-of-care programs.

Europe, the Middle East, and Africa display diverse growth patterns: Western Europe emphasizes premium cart-based and hybrid systems, while emerging markets in Eastern Europe and the Middle East prioritize cost-effective, compact ultrasound solutions. Regulatory harmonization efforts in the European Union facilitate cross-border product approvals, stimulating innovation. In Africa, donor-funded initiatives and telemedicine partnerships drive handheld adoption.

Asia-Pacific stands out for rapid expansion driven by rising healthcare expenditures, increasing patient volumes, and government investments in rural healthcare. Nations such as China and India favor scalable, digital ultrasound platforms that integrate with burgeoning telehealth networks, whereas Japan and South Korea lead in cutting-edge display technologies and AI-enabled diagnostics.

Competitive Landscape: Leading Players Driving Innovation and Market Expansion

The competitive landscape features a mix of multinational corporations and specialized imaging innovators. Analogic Corporation continues to refine convex and phased-array transducers, while BenQ Medical Technology Corporation focuses on ergonomic handheld devices. Canon Medical Systems Corporation and Fujifilm SonoSite, Inc. emphasize hybrid platforms that combine digital processing with portability.

Chison Medical Technologies Co., Ltd. and Shenzhen Mindray Bio-Medical Electronics Co., Ltd. leverage cost leadership and local manufacturing to expand in emerging markets, offering full suites of software applications and modular transducer options. E.I. Medical Imaging and Samsung Medison Co., Ltd. invest heavily in 4D and real-time volume imaging, whereas Esaote S.p.A and Hitachi Medical Systems Europe Holdings AG target niche segments with specialized musculoskeletal and vascular solutions.

General Electric Healthcare, Philips Healthcare, Siemens Healthineers, and Toshiba America Medical Systems, Inc. maintain leadership through comprehensive product portfolios, integrating cloud-based data management, AI analytics, and service networks. These firms prioritize strategic partnerships, R&D investments, and regulatory compliance to address both developed and developing market requirements.
